Tommy Tuberville Brags He Talks to ChatGPT as Congress Ramps Up AI Use

Members of Congress are outsourcing their work to artificial intelligence without much, if any, oversight or limits. Staffers and legislators are using AI chatbots to write speeches and news releases, manage mail from constituents, draft questions for congressional hearings, and even draft amendments, The Washington Post reports.
